Robert Duvall, the legendary actor who brought unforgettable characters to life, has passed away at 95. But his iconic performances will forever be etched in cinematic history.

Duvall's career spanned six remarkable decades, where he became synonymous with intense and rugged characters. From the ruthless mafia advisor in the timeless classic The Godfather to the intense military figure in Apocalypse Now, Duvall's presence on screen was always commanding.

And who can forget his brief yet impactful appearance in Francis Ford Coppola's 1979 masterpiece? His character's memorable line, "I love the smell of napalm in the morning," has become a cultural reference, despite his limited screen time.

But here's where it gets interesting: Duvall's role in the Vietnam War-themed film was initially envisioned as even more extreme. The character, originally named Captain Carnage, was later toned down and renamed Lieutenant Colonel William Kilgore at Duvall's suggestion. This small detail showcases Duvall's dedication to his craft and his influence on the final product.

In a 2015 interview with Larry King, Duvall revealed his commitment to research, stating, "I did my homework... I did my research." This dedication paid off, as he received a well-deserved Academy Award for Best Actor in 1983 for his portrayal of a struggling country singer in Tender Mercies.

Duvall's versatility knew no bounds. He portrayed a range of characters, from a ruthless corporate bully in Network to a Marine officer in The Great Santini. He also appeared in modern classics like The Handmaid's Tale and shared the screen with Robert Downey Jr. in The Judge.

However, Duvall's heart seemed to lie in the Old West. He often expressed his love for the role of Augustus McCrae in the TV mini-series Lonesome Dove, based on Larry McMurtry's novel. This character, a Texas Ranger-turned-cowboy, captured the essence of Duvall's talent and his ability to embody complex, multifaceted characters.
